Explanation of Vulnerability in Simple Terms
The Sp*tify Play Button for WordPress plugin through version 2.05 contains a stored c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ability. An authenticated user with low privileges can inject malicious JavaScript that executes in the browsers of other site visitors. The vulnerability requires user interaction and affects the integrity and confidentiality of site data.
What an attacker can do
Inject malicious JavaScript that runs in other users' browsers when they view affected pages.
Potential impact on your site
Authenticated users can deface content, steal admin session cookies, or redirect visitors to malicious sites.
Conditions required to exploit
Attacker must have a low-privilege WordPress account and a victim must visit a page containing the injected payload.
